This is the EXACT same response that I got from my motorcycle listed on Craigs list.
*****************************************************************************************************
I really appreciate your response to my email. I want you to consider
it sold, pls do withdraw the advert from CL to avoid disturbance,
anyways I don't have time to come over to take a look because of my
Business but you don't need to bother yourself with the shipment, I'll
take care of that by engaging the services of a mover, hence I'll be
sending a bank certified check and it will be delivered to you via
United Parcel Service (UPS), so I'll need you to provide me with the
following information to facilitate the mailing of the check.
Full name on the check.
Full Physical address to post the check
City, State and Zip Code
Home & Cell Phone to contact you.
Note that the payment will be shipped to your address via UPS NEXT DAY
AIR SERVICE and I will like you to know that you will not be
responsible for shipping i will have my mover to come over as soon as
you have cashed the check
N.B UPS does not deliver to a P.O box addresses.Thanks
